Although the first part of this trail starts on a wide gravel road, you'll soon find yourself enjoying a more natural-looking footpath through Tongass National Forest, peppered with boardwalks, wooden stairs, and gravel to help you avoid the worst of the mud.
This trail ends at the Windfall Lake cabin, which is available for public use but must be reserved in advance (for a fee) at recreation.gov/camping/campgrounds/232948
If you continue hiking farther along the main trail, you'll be on the Montana Creek trail, which is often brushy, frequently overgrown, and sometimes flooded.
